随着游戏行业的迅猛发展,越来越多的企业和个人希望通过定制开发来实现他们的游戏梦想。然而,在复杂多变的市场环境中,如何选择合适的游戏开发公司,确保其能够帮助我们实现高质量的游戏定制开发,便成为一个迫切需要解决的问题。本文将从多个方面分析游戏开发公司在游戏定制开发过程中所能提供的帮助,以及如何有效地与他们合作,推动项目的成功。
一、游戏开发公司的专业技能
1. **技术能力**
游戏开发公司通常拥有多年的行业经验和丰富的技术储备。他们对各种游戏引擎(如Unity、Unreal Engine)、编程语言(如C、C++、Python)有深入的理解,能够根据客户的需求选择最合适的技术方案。例如,如果客户希望开发一款高水准的3D游戏,专业的游戏开发团队能够为其提供全方位的技术支持,包括图形设计、物理引擎、人工智能等。此外,游戏开发公司通常会不断更新自己的技术栈,以跟上行业发展的步伐,使其能够为客户提供最前沿的解决方案。
2. **设计能力**
游戏的吸引力不仅来自于它的玩法,还在于精美的视觉效果和出色的用户体验。优秀的游戏开发公司能提供专业的美术设计团队,负责游戏角色、场景和界面的设计。通过与客户的沟通,确保游戏的视觉风格和用户体验符合其品牌形象和目标用户的需求,从而在激烈的市场竞争中脱颖而出。
二、灵活的项目管理
1. **需求分析与定制化**
在项目开始前,游戏开发公司会与客户进行深入的需求分析,了解其游戏的目标、受众和市场定位。通过这种方式,开发团队能够提供针对性的解决方案,确保游戏的各个部分都能满足客户需求。这对游戏定制开发尤为重要,因为每款游戏都有其独特的特点和市场目标。
2. **敏捷开发流程**
现代游戏开发公司通常采用敏捷开发方法,通过迭代和反馈的方式不断完善游戏。在每个迭代过程中,客户都可以参与到开发中,及时提供反馈和建议。这样的合作模式不仅提高了项目的透明度,也大大降低了由于沟通不畅导致的风险,确保最终交付的游戏符合客户的期望。
三、团队的协作与沟通
1. **跨职能团队合作**
游戏开发的复杂性决定了很难依靠单一团队完成整个项目。因此,游戏开发公司通常会组建跨职能团队,包含项目经理、程序员、美术设计师、音效师等各类专业人才。通过紧密的合作,这些团队能够更有效地解决各种技术和设计上的挑战,以确保游戏的质量和进度。
2. **透明的沟通机制**
为了提高项目效率,游戏开发公司通常会建立清晰的沟通渠道,确保客户实时了解项目进展。定期的项目会议、进度报告、以及使用项目管理工具等都能使双方在信息上保持一致,极大地减少了潜在的误解与摩擦。
四、后期支持与维护
1. **上线后的技术支持**
游戏上线后,游戏开发公司会提供持续的技术支持。这包括修复bug、对游戏进行优化、以及根据玩家反馈进行更新等。这种后期支持不仅保证了玩家的游戏体验,也为公司提供了宝贵的迭代经验,使其在未来的项目中更具竞争力。
2. **数据分析与改进建议**
在游戏上线后,通过收集玩家的数据和反馈,开发公司能够提供详细的分析报告。这些数据能帮助客户了解游戏的表现、用户行为,以及潜在的改进方向,从而使得游戏在后续更新中能够更好地满足市场需求。
五、成功案例分析
许多成功的游戏都是通过与专业游戏开发公司的合作实现的。例如,某知名独立游戏开发者在与游戏开发公司合作时,通过需求分析与敏捷开发流程,使其游戏在上线初期便获得了数十万的下载量和良好的玩家评价。这一成功无疑是游戏开发团队专业技能与客户密切合作的结果。
六、结论
综上所述,选择合适的游戏开发公司是实现游戏定制开发的重要一步。通过深入分析其专业技能、项目管理、团队协作与后期支持等方面的优势,我们能够更好地与他们合作,推动我们的游戏梦想变为现实。关键在于明确自己的需求,选择与自己目标一致的开发公司,并在整个开发过程中保持开放和透明的沟通。这样,成功的游戏定制开发将不再遥远。